1、 单单 位位 机械工程机械工程 学院学院 专专 业业 机械设计制造及其自动化机械设计制造及其自动化 学学 号号 学生姓名学生姓名 指导教师指导教师 完成日期完成日期 2011 2011 年年 09 09 月月 01 01 日日 Visual Basic 课程设计 饭店点菜系统 摘 要 点菜系统是一种全新的、集无线、网络、嵌入式、人工智能等技术于一体的 无线手持终端。适用于餐饮、酒店、咖啡厅等场所的餐台管理、点菜录单、结算、 信息反馈与传递;结合传统的点菜管理系统,为餐饮、酒店、咖啡厅等行业的经 营管理提供了一整套高效、稳定可靠、先进的解决方案,改变了餐饮等行业的手 工经营方式,提高了服务效率和
2、顾客满意程度,提升了店面形象,最终提升了企 业竞争力与经营效益。本设计报告针对饭店餐饮管理的特点,进行针对性、合理 性、可操作性等方面的研究与设计,可以实现登录主页、浏览菜单、点菜退菜、 留言、抽奖等功能,具有操作简单、人性化、可信度高的特点,是一款不可多得 的饭店点菜系统。 关 键 词 : 饭店点菜系统,浏览,点菜,留言板,抽奖 目录 1.1.选题的意义选题的意义 4 2 2系系统功能需求分析统功能需求分析 5 2.1 系统概述 5 2.2 系统的构成 5 2.3 各模块的功能 5 2.4 系统的运行环境 6 3 3系统设计系统设计. 7 3.1 总体结构设计 7 3.2 数据库设计 7 4
3、 4系统实现系统实现. 9 登陆模块的设计与实现. 9 5 5总结总结 17 5.1 总结 17 5.2 存在的主要问题 17 参考文献参考文献. 18 第 1 章 选题的意义 课程设计是教学中的重要组成部分,是培养学生综合运用所学的基础理论、 基本知识和基本技能,分析解决实际问题能力的一个至关重要的环节。与其它教 学环节彼此配合、相辅相成,在某种程度上是其他各个教学的的继续,深化和检 验。它的实践性和综合性是其它环节所不能代替的。本课程设计是学生学完相关 课程后所必需的综合训练,在不同程度上提高各种能力,如调查研究、查阅文献 和收集资料的能力;理论分析、计划、设计和绘图的能力;上机调试、组织
4、工作 的能力;技术总结、撰写流程、操作方法的能力等。 通过该题目的设计,可以使我掌握软件开发过程中的问题分析、系统设计、 程序编码、测试等基本方法和技能;掌握利用 VB 开发数据库系统的方法。 第 2 章 系统功能需求分析 2.1系统概述 本系统能分类浏览饭店的所有菜式及价格;进行点菜操作后能预览点菜结 果,并可对其进一步修改;记录顾客的意见和建议,并具有浏览功能;当顾客的 消费达到指定金额时,可以分档抽取小奖品。 本系统界面简洁、管理流畅、易操作、人性化设计、效率高,能为顾客提供 很大的方便,在未来的餐饮市场上必将拥有广阔的前景。 2.2系统概述 本系统主要包括登录界面、主菜单界面、点菜界面
5、、留言板界面、抽奖界面 五个部分。 2.3各模块的功能 一、登陆界面:包括欢迎语、 、饭店名称、饭店外貌、进入按钮等内容,可 以使顾客对该饭店有一个整体直观的了解; 点击进入按钮, 即可进入主菜单界面。 二、主菜单界面: 主菜单界面涵盖了本饭店所有服务项目,点击相应按钮,即可进入相应服务 界面。 三、点菜界面: 点菜界面列举了本饭店几乎所有的知名菜样,各菜系分类清晰,品样繁多, 价格直观合理,消费金额结算明细;顾客可以依据个人的口味及理财观念选择满 意的菜式,点击相应按钮即可进行点菜,如果不满意也可以进行退菜;点菜完毕 后可以查看当前消费;如想退出该界面进入上一级,请点击返回按钮。 四、留言板
6、界面: 本饭店特设留言板这一模块,可以将顾客的意见及时反馈,以便及时做出调 整,以符合更多数人的口味,尽最大可能让顾客满意。 五、抽奖界面: 顾客在点菜界面点菜完毕后,可以查看当前消费是否达到抽奖标准,如果符 合即可点击抽奖按钮进入本届面进行抽奖;本抽奖系统绝对公平可信,请顾客放 心。 2.4系统的运行环境 操作系统:Windows XP / 7 / 2000 等微软旗下操作系统。 运行系统:visual basic 6.0 其他环境如硬盘、内存、显卡、处理器等不作高要求。 第 3 章 系统设计 3.1总体结构设计 登录界面 主菜单界面 登录界面 留言板界面 抽奖界面 3.2数据库设计 单击 VB 开发环境中的 “外接程序” 菜单, 选择 “可视化管理器” 启动 VisData, 进而建立数据库。数据库名称为:菜单数据库;其下分为酒水、汤类、主食、荤 菜、素菜五